DESCRIPTION OF REQUIREMENT
Purpose
The purpose of this potential requirement is acquisition of five (5) milligrams (mg) of at least 95% of 2,312 medically relevant, novel small molecules. The National Center for Advancing Translational Sciences (NCATS) Division of Preclinical Innovation (DPI) will include these molecules in the NCATS Pharmacologically Active Chemical Toolbox (NPACT) small molecule collection. NPACT aims to broadly cover all biological mechanisms known in literature or patents and provides information access for NCATS investigators to accelerate their research.
Project Requirements
The specific requirements are as follows:
1. The Contractor shall provide 5 mg of at least 95% of the 2,312 compounds listed in the attached Appendix. CAS numbers are provided in the appendix to identify the compounds. CAS numbers are unique numerical identifiers assigned by Chemical Abstracts Service (CAS) to every chemical substance described in the open scientific literature.
2. The Contractor shall provide the compounds to NCATS in NCATS provided vials or its own vials and shall use NCATS provided instructions to allow for easy integration of compounds into online compound storage.
3. The contractor must provide for shipping and handling.
